  • Story:
    Camp Hope is a summer retreat for overweight boys run by a kindly couple who make the campers feel comfortable with their extra pounds. But when tyrannical fitness guru Tony buys the camp, he puts the kids on a cruel regimen that goes too far. Sick of the endless weeks of "all work and no play," the kids stage a coup and reclaim their summer of fun.

TRIVIA AND POPULAR DIALOGUES

Trivia

While Ben Stiller played the parts of both Tony Perkins and his father, the Bushkins were played by his actual parents, Jerry Stiller and Anne Meara.

As part of his first date with his eventual wife, Judd Apatow tried to impress Leslie Mann by showing her this film.

When Josh tells Tony that the Chipmunk Bunk snack horde belongs to "Seymour Butts" he's actually saying "Peter Fitz". Then Uncle Tony says, " Who's Peter Fitz?" and Josh's answer was, "Anyone's Peter Fitz if you push hard enough". The joke was changed to "Seymour Butts" to be a little more family friendly.

Shaun Weiss was originally not interested in acting in the film, but he changed his mind when he found out that if he did not act in Heavyweights, he would not be allowed to act in D3: The Mighty Ducks (1996).

While filming the scene where the kids have a party after locking up Tony Perkins and restoring the camp back to the way it was, Aaron Schwartz (Gerry) injured his arm. His cast had to be hidden in scenes featuring him.
